The good news is that utility news content is uniquely positioned to meet audience needs across platforms, in both breaking news moments and evergreen cycles. What is utility news content? Utility news content is a form of service journalism designed to deliver clear, concise answers to high-level questions. The growing focus on answer engine optimization (AEO) follows a similar philosophy. Service journalism prompts readers to ask: What does this issue mean for me? Why is this angle relevant to my interests and needs? How can I put this information into practice in my daily life? When building a utility content strategy, it’s essential to remember: Simple doesn’t mean shallow. Avoid unnecessary complexity. Pay attention to what your audience is asking for and let those signals steer your efforts.
